Output 369902f18dae21b19a5c320729991e4697b53005382ac8b116b03012c9a8d13b:279

value
1438584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b35c168f61c62dd7e94d7e8d22056e581eb909c6 OP_EQUAL
address
DMVTozSfVxZjqsJzLLsK3MLttyKdqAsGUE
transaction
369902f18dae21b19a5c320729991e4697b53005382ac8b116b03012c9a8d13b
spent
true